It all looks great in movies, but the real world is messy, chaotic, and incredibly violent. When you strip away the fantasy, you have to ask yourself a very cold, practical question: what actually happens when one human being attacks another with real bad intent?
The overwhelming reality of human conflict is that it is messy. People grab, they pull, they slip, and they try to drag each other down. Almost every real-world physical altercation that goes past the first few chaotic seconds ends up in a clinch, against a wall, or on the ground. If your entire self-defense plan relies on staying on your feet and landing a perfect, movie-style knockout punch while someone is charging at you like a linebacker, you are gambling with your life.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u is built on a very simple, honest premise: what if the person attacking you is bigger, stronger, and more aggressive than you?
Instead of trying to match that person’s strength or trade punches with them, Jiu-Jitsu teaches you how to close the distance safely, neutralize their power, and take them to the ground where their size advantage begins to evaporate. Once the fight is on the ground, BJJ gives you the structural leverage to control them, escape dangerous positions, and finish the fight with a choke or a joint lock without needing to use brute force.

Think about a common self-defense scenario, like being pinned to the ground beneath a heavier attacker. In that terrifying moment, striking is almost entirely useless. You cannot generate power from your back, and trying to punch upward only leaves your face completely exposed. A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u practitioner, however, treats the guard position on the ground as an active workspace. You learn how to use your hips and legs, which are the strongest parts of your body, to keep the attacker from hitting you, sweep them to get on top, or lock in a submission that forces them to quit.

You test your techniques every single day against teammates who are actively resisting and trying to defeat you. This live sparring, or rolling, is the closest thing you can get to a real fight without actually getting hurt. It conditions your brain to stay calm when someone is putting pressure on you. You learn to breathe, think, and make decisions under intense physical stress. When you have spent hundreds of hours escaping heavy side control on the mats, facing a aggressive bully in the street doesn’t trigger the same paralyzing panic.
Many martial arts rely on a level of athletic perfection that simply does not hold up as we age or if we are not naturally gifted athletes.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u is different. It is a system designed for the average person. It works for a mother of three, a middle-aged office worker, or a teenager dealing with schoolyard bullies. It is purely mechanical. If you put your hand in the right place, use your hips correctly, and apply the proper angle, the technique works because of physics, not because you are faster or stronger than the other person.
